我要再显示打印预览时换数据库文件。
用VB自己的报表如何做?我做法如下:'这里给出数据库文件名称,所有库文件的结构相同
DataEnv1.Connection1.ConnectionString = connstring(dbfilename)         If DataEnv1.rsCommand1.State = adStateOpen Then
           DataEnv1.rsCommand1.Close
       End If
       DataEnv1.rsCommand1.Open g_datashowstr
       If DataEnv1.rsCommand1.EOF = True Then
            U = MsgBox("没有当前记录!", vbOKOnly + vbExclamation, "警告")
            Exit Sub
       End If
       DataReport_path.Show 1
       
       DataEnv1.rsCommand1.Close 'addDataEnv1.Connection1.Close  'add第二次调用时不行!
出错提示如下:
DataEnv1.rsCommand1.Open g_datashowstr‘第二次时提示rsCommand1已经被关闭!怎样重新打开rsCommand1呢?